A leading healthcare recruitment firm is looking for a Strategic Partnership Manager to drive business growth in the UK wound care sector. The role will involve building key networks and partnerships across Berkshire, Buckinghamshire, Oxfordshire, Hampshire, and North & West London.
The ideal candidate will have significant sales and business development experience from a UK MedTech organisation, alongside exceptional strategic planning and negotiation skills. This position offers an opportunity for excellent career advancement.
